I've created this profile for VoiceAttack.
With voiceattack you can send orders using your microphone.
This is the list of commands - Action: (Using the default keyboard config)

I decided that this was so cool, I had to have it. And then I went a little OCD and kinda programmed a whole bunch more, and made some other changes and stuff.
I'm pretty impressed with how flexible VoiceAttack is! I like the fact that you can override the Listen Mode to require a prefix, so you can easily do the whole "Jarvis..." or "Computer..." or whatever you like, just like Galaxian's ANNA system (which looked awesome, but I had already grabbed VoiceAttack, so went there).
Anyway, here's my own profile file, and HTML reference. I set it so that you have a few alternate ways to issue the same command, and it will pick a random response from the list for each command. Also, I used the various Condition Variables VoiceAttack supports to have truly toggle type functions; you won't accidentally close your inventory by saying "Open inventory panel" again--it will only send the key binding if the panel is actually open (tracked by a variable).
Also, you will probably want to go into the profile and edit the "Welcome" message to have your callsign instead of mine.

Ah, i think I may have found the issue. From here: https://groups.google.com/d/msg/voiceat ... S38h4rhcIJ
It looks like if the profile automatically executes a command on load (which mine does), it can error on export/import. Lemme see if I can figure out a work around so you can at least import the thing, but it sounds like VA itself might not have a fix for that yet. Worst case, i can export a version that doesn't have the auto-execute, and you should be able to import it then re-add it if you want.

Ok, that was the deal. I unset the auto-execute of a command on profile load, exported the profile, and re-imported it and I didn't get that error. Prior to doing that, when I tried re-importing the previous versions, I got the same error as you did, Caleb. So, hopefully this fixes it.
Also, added a few other things here and there. See the included HTML reference file. I strongly recommend going into the profile settings after importing it and re-enabling the auto-execution, but you can also ignore that and just manually execute that when required.
